Hugh Jackman: A superhero to fair trade coffee growers




Hugh Jackman: A superhero to fair trade coffee growers
CBS Sunday Morning
Published on Apr 10, 2016

For Hugh Jackman, the Tony- and Emmy Award-winning actor best known for playing the Marvel Comics character Wolverine, his most important role just might be in the coffee business. He's hoping his Laughing Man coffee brand will lead to success for farmers and their families. Lee Cowan reports.
